Graphite php
http://graphpite.sourceforge.net/
nagios
http://www.oschina.net/p/nagios
Zenoss Core
OpenNMS
JavaMelody开源项目地址:http://code.google.com/p/javamelody/
http://mina.apache.org/
http://www.blogjava.net/honzeland/archive/2008/04/24/180097.html
http://terry.cnemb.com/%e6%8a%80%e6%9c%af%e6%96%87%e6%a1%a3/php/php-%e6%b5%8b%e8%af%95%e7%94%a8%e4%be%8b%e8%af%a6%e8%a7%a3-phpunit-%e8%af%a6%e7%bb%86%e7%94%a8%e6%b3%95/
http://baike.baidu.com/view/1122744.htm
http://www.oschina.net/p/django
分享到:
相关推荐
它可能包括配置文件解析、后端服务器管理、负载均衡策略实现和日志记录等功能,是学习和理解Java网络编程和负载均衡技术的一个良好实践。通过深入研究源代码和相关文件,我们可以更好地理解Java NIO的工作原理,以及...
8. **负载均衡与扩展性**:大型视频服务可能需要多台服务器协同工作,Java的`java.net`和`java.util.concurrent`包支持分布式计算和负载均衡。 9. **日志和监控**:服务器应记录操作日志,并提供性能监控。Java的`...
ServerLoadChecker是一款基于C#编程语言开发的服务器负载监视器,专用于监控服务器的运行状态,确保系统的稳定性和性能。在IT行业中,服务器负载监视是维护系统健康的关键环节,它可以帮助管理员及时发现并解决可能...
10. **性能优化**:除了多线程,服务器还需要考虑其他性能优化策略,如连接复用、缓存策略、异步I/O(Java NIO)等。 【总结】 了解和分析基于多线程的Web服务器Java源码,不仅有助于提升Java编程技能,还能加深对...
"面向文件传输的超级服务器开发 java版" 是一个项目,旨在帮助开发者深入理解并发服务器的概念,以及如何设计和实现支持多协议、多服务的高效服务器。在这个项目中,我们将主要探讨以下几个核心知识点: 1. **并发...
6. **性能优化**:为了提供流畅的游戏体验,服务器需要处理高负载和低延迟。Java的性能调优包括JVM参数调整、内存管理、线程池优化等。使用JProfiler、VisualVM等工具可以帮助我们监控和分析服务器性能。 7. **测试...
7. **负载均衡与扩展性**:如果视频服务器或Web服务器需要处理大量并发请求,程序可能需要考虑负载均衡和水平扩展策略。 8. **错误处理与日志记录**:为了保证系统的稳定运行,良好的错误处理和日志记录机制是必不...
- **负载均衡**:代理服务器可以作为负载均衡器,将请求分发到多个后端服务器。 总的来说,Java代理服务器的实现涉及到网络编程、HTTP协议理解和多线程处理等多个方面,是一个很好的学习和实践Java技术的项目。你...
Java代理服务器程序需要理解HTTP请求和响应的格式,包括方法(GET、POST等)、URL、头部信息和实体内容。这通常涉及到对HTTP规范的深入理解和对java.net.URL、java.net.HttpURLConnection等类的使用。 在处理HTTP...
在Java开发领域,WAR(Web ARchive)包与集成服务器的关系是经常被讨论的话题。WAR文件是Java Web应用程序的标准打包格式,它包含了运行在Web服务器上的所有必要资源,如Servlet类、JSP页面、静态HTML、图片、CSS...
此外,对于大型项目,可能还需要关注日志记录、安全性(如文件权限控制)、监控(如上传成功率、服务器负载等)等方面。理解并熟练掌握这些知识点,对于构建稳定、高效的文件上传系统至关重要。
6. **日志和统计**:记录服务器的负载情况,便于分析和优化。 项目实施过程中,可能涉及的Java框架和技术包括: - **NIO(非阻塞I/O)**:提高并发处理能力,适合高并发场景。 - **Netty**:高性能的异步事件驱动...
在Java服务器端,开发者需要构造符合APNs规范的推送消息,并使用适当的库(如Java的APNs库)将其发送到APNs服务器。 5. 处理反馈服务:APNs提供了反馈服务,服务器可以定期查询这个服务,获取已不再接收推送的设备...
以上就是构建"app后台服务器java"的一些核心知识点,这些技术和实践可以帮助我们构建出稳定、高效的服务器端系统。在实际项目中,还需要根据需求选择合适的框架和库,并进行不断的优化和调整,以提供最佳的用户体验...
在实际项目中,我们还需要考虑性能优化、并发处理、数据缓存等技术,以确保系统在高负载下仍能稳定运行。此外,对于大型系统,可能还需要集成其他监控工具,如Zabbix、Prometheus或Grafana,以提供更丰富的可视化和...
- **更新延迟**:DNS记录的更改需要较长的时间才能生效,这在一定程度上限制了系统的灵活性。 ##### 2. 基于四层交换技术的负载均衡 四层负载均衡主要依据TCP/UDP协议中的目标地址和端口来决定流量的分配,例如LVS...
CPU使用率是衡量服务器负载的关键指标。过高可能会导致应用响应速度下降。监控脚本可以实时收集CPU利用率数据,帮助我们发现可能的性能瓶颈,如CPU密集型任务、资源争抢等,并及时调整应用配置或优化代码。 3. **...
在实际应用中,代理服务器不仅能够提升安全性,还能够用于缓存、日志记录、负载均衡等多种场景。本文将详细介绍如何在Java中实现一个简单的HTTP代理服务器。 #### 核心代码解析 根据提供的部分代码,我们可以看到...
11. **性能优化**:系统可能需要考虑缓存策略、数据库索引优化、负载均衡等技术,以提升服务性能和用户体验。 12. **安全性**:除了用户认证,还需关注SQL注入、XSS攻击等安全问题,使用预编译语句、输入验证等手段...
### Java应用服务器系统企业版8.1管理指南2005 #### 1. 关于Sun Java System Application Server Enterprise Edition 8.1 Sun Java System Application Server Enterprise Edition 8.1是一款面向企业级应用的强大...